Peek founder Amol Sarva tells Venture Capital Dispatch that Twitter approached his startup with the idea of developing a co-branded device in June; N.Y.-based Peek got the product ready to launch within four months. Contentinople: — ... has collaborated with Peek Inc. to produce the first mobile device dedicated exclusively to Twitter , The Wall Street Journal reports. The device, called the TwitterPeek, offers users the same functionality as the Twitter desktop client and costs $99 with a $7.95 monthly fee, or $199 with a lifetime of service. ...

GigaOM Network — ... targeted too broad a market, Peek Inc. has gone even more niche — and more absurd — with the first mobile device dedicated entirely to Twitter. TwitterPeek, as the gadget is branded, enables users to read and send tweets, reply, retweet and send direct messages on the go. The device sells for $99 plus an $8 monthly fee or $200 for a lifetime of service. ...
